Optional Call definition

Optional Call means the call of the Certificates by the Warrant Holder, in whole or in part, resulting from the exercise of Call Warrants by the Warrant Holder, pursuant to Section 7(d) hereof.

Optional Call. If the Put Option is exercised with respect to more than 90% of the outstanding aggregate Class Certificate Balance of the Certificates, the Standby Purchaser's option to purchase on the same terms as the Put Option all of the outstanding Certificates (other than the Class X and Class A-R Certificates) at the Optional Call Purchase Price, including Certificates with respect to which the applicable Holder has not exercised the Put Option.

Optional Call. With respect to any Series, the call of the related Underlying Securities by a Warrant Holder, in whole or in part, resulting from the exercise of Call Warrants by such Warrant Holder, pursuant to Section 4.07 hereof.
Optional Call. With respect to any Distribution Date beginning with the Initial Optional Call Date, the option to purchase, in whole but not in part, either (a) the Outstanding Mortgage Loans and the REO Property, if any, remaining in the Trust Fund and thereby effect the early retirement of all Certificates or (b) all the Certificates Outstanding on such date, in each case in the manner set forth in Article IX hereof.
